Supplier Information
R&A International Co.,Ltd
Basic Verified-supplier
3803403 CUMMINS Water Pump
After Market
China
3803403
CUMMINS
contact supplierSupplier Information
Basic Verified-supplier
3803403 CUMMINS Water Pump
After Market
China
3803403
CUMMINS
contact supplier